Output 3f80db926e9075e2a8ea00dcda5a07b0cc55a5eea547d3c42bf7422840849e26:2

value
4311329830
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 70f98d546609d46d35c83a06140e5848d36f086ba88d63c14df1a81aaca078cb
address
tb1pwruc64rxp82x6dwg8grpgrjcfrfk7zrt4zxk8s2d7x5p4t9q0r9sq3qzla
transaction
3f80db926e9075e2a8ea00dcda5a07b0cc55a5eea547d3c42bf7422840849e26
confirmations
19623
spent
true